Once an adorable nickname for Judith, Judy earned its status as a trendy feminine first name, most likely because of its beautiful pronunciation and uplifting vibe. Judith has Hebrew origins and means “He will be praised” and “woman of Judea.” The name Judith features in the Old Testament as a wife of Esau’s and also stars in the title of the sacred Book of Judith. Judy was first used as an endearing sobriquet in the 18th century and has evolved to a beloved title you can find across the globe.
